What Is the Difference Between Black Mold and Regular Mold?
Less than the phrase “toxic black mold” suggests.
“Black mold” usually means one species, Stachybotrys chartarum. “Regular mold” is everything else people find in houses.
The CDC is direct about what that difference means in practice. “It is not necessary to determine what type of mold you may have growing in your home or other building.”
It goes further. “All molds should be treated the same with respect to potential health risks and removal.”
That is the whole answer, from the authority people usually cite when they are worried. The species does not change the plan.
What does change the plan is how much there is and where. A patch of anything on a bathroom ceiling is a different job from growth inside a wall.
The moisture source matters more than either. Mold is a symptom, and water is the cause.
So the useful questions are how far it goes, what is feeding it, and where the water is getting in. Not what it is called.
What Do People Usually Mean by Regular Mold?
Most household mold is one of a small number of common types.
The CDC names the most common indoor molds as Cladosporium, Penicillium and Aspergillus. Those are what usually turn up.
They show up as spotting on bathroom ceilings, fuzz on a window sill, or a film on grout. Familiar enough that people stop noticing it.
Color varies a lot. Green, grey, white, brown, even orange or pink.
None of that color tells you which species it is. Color changes with the surface, the moisture level and the age of the growth.
Regular mold is not harmless just because it is common. The CDC lists real effects for some people, which we cover below.
What it usually is, though, is a small moisture problem showing itself. A bathroom without a working extractor fan produces mold reliably.
Fix the moisture and that kind of growth stops. It is the most tractable version of the problem.
What Is Black Mold Actually?
Stachybotrys chartarum is a real species with specific requirements.
The CDC describes it as “a greenish-black mold” that grows on material with a high cellulose content, such as fiberboard, gypsum board and paper.
That is the important part for a homeowner. Its food is the paper facing on drywall, and the ceiling tile, and the cardboard box in the basement.
It also needs more water than most. The CDC says “constant moisture is required for its growth.”
Constant is the operative word. This is not a species that appears from a single spill that dried out.
It means a leak that kept leaking. A supply line dripping inside a wall, a roof that has been letting water in for months, or a crawl space that never dries.
So finding it tells you something useful. It says the water has been there a long time.
That is a more actionable fact than the name. If it is Stachybotrys, look for a long-running source rather than a one-off event.
Can You Tell Black Mold From Other Mold by Looking?
No. This is where most of the internet goes wrong.
Plenty of common molds are dark. Cladosporium is frequently black or very dark green.
Stachybotrys is greenish-black, but so are other things, and the same species can look different on different materials.
Light changes it. Age changes it. What it is growing on changes it.
So a black patch on a wall is not a diagnosis. It is a wet wall with something growing on it.
People go looking for a texture difference too. Slimy versus fuzzy is not reliable enough to act on.
The honest position is that visual identification does not work. Anyone telling you they can name a species from a photo is selling something.
That sounds unsatisfying until you remember the CDC’s line. You do not need to know which type it is to know what to do about it.
Where Does Black Mold Grow Compared With Other Mold?
Both need water. They differ in how much and for how long.
Common molds will take an occasional damp surface. A steamy bathroom or a cool wall with condensation is enough.
They turn up in bathrooms, around windows, in kitchens, and on the cold side of exterior walls.
Stachybotrys needs sustained wetness on high-cellulose material. That narrows where it appears.
Behind drywall after a long leak is the classic. So is a wet ceiling above a bathroom, or a subfloor over a damp crawl space.
That is why it is so often hidden. The conditions it needs are the conditions inside a wall cavity, not on the surface of one.
Crawl spaces deserve their own mention. A wet crawl space provides constant moisture under the whole house.
If the growth is inside the structure rather than on it, that is a bigger job regardless of species. Extent is what drives the work.
Is Black Mold More Dangerous Than Other Mold?
Here is where careful sourcing matters, because this question attracts a lot of confident nonsense.
The CDC’s position is conservative. “At present, no test exists that proves an association between Stachybotrys chartarum and particular health symptoms.”
It also notes that Stachybotrys and other molds “may cause health symptoms that are nonspecific.” Nonspecific means the symptoms do not point to a particular mold.
That is a long way from “toxic black mold will make your family seriously ill.” We are not going to write the more dramatic version.
What the CDC does say about mold generally is worth quoting in full. “Exposure to damp and moldy environments may cause a variety of health effects, or none at all.”
For some people it can cause “a stuffy nose, sore throat, coughing or wheezing, burning eyes, or skin rash.”
People with asthma or a mold allergy “may have severe reactions.” Immune-compromised people and people with chronic lung disease “may get infections in their lungs from mold.”
Read both ends of that. “Or none at all” is real, and so is “severe reactions” for the groups named.
That is the honest shape of the risk. It depends far more on who is exposed than on which species is growing.
Who Is Most at Risk From Mold in a House?
Four groups, and the CDC names them directly.
- People with asthma
- People who are allergic to mold
- People who are immune-compromised
- People with chronic lung disease
If someone in the house is in one of those groups, mold matters more. That is the fact worth acting on.
It is also worth saying on the first phone call. It changes which rooms get sealed off first and how the work is sequenced.
Everyone else may notice nothing at all, and that is a normal outcome rather than a lucky one.
The pattern to watch for is location-based. If symptoms improve when someone leaves the house and return when they come back, that is information.
That does not diagnose anything. It is a reason to look for moisture, not a reason to panic.
A doctor handles the health question. A restoration company handles the water question.
Keep those two separate and you will get better answers from both.
Do You Need a Test to Identify Black Mold?
Usually not, and the CDC says so plainly. “CDC does not recommend mold testing.”
Its reasoning is practical. The health effects differ from person to person, so sampling cannot tell you whether someone will get sick.
There are no agreed standards for how much of a given mold is acceptable indoors. So a number on a lab report has nothing to be measured against.
Good sampling is also expensive. That money usually does more work spent on finding and fixing the moisture.
The CDC’s conclusion is the same one every time. “No matter what type of mold is present, you need to remove it.”
There is one situation where testing has a role. Where pre- and post-testing is agreed at the start of a job, an independent lab confirms the cleared scope passed at the end.
That is verification of work, not identification of species. Different purpose entirely.
If you can see it or smell it, you already know enough to act. Waiting on a lab result just extends the time the water has been sitting there.
Why Does Mold Keep Coming Back After You Clean It?
Because cleaning treats the symptom and the cause is water.
Wipe a patch off a wall and the wall is still wet. The growth returns because the conditions never changed.
This is the single most common reason people call us about a “recurring” mold problem. It is not recurring, it never stopped.
Bleach is the usual culprit in this story. On a porous surface it can lighten what you see without reaching what is inside the material.
So the visible spotting goes and the growth in the drywall carries on. The wall looks fixed for a few weeks.
The CDC’s own cleanup guidance pairs the two steps. Clean up the mold “and fix the moisture problem.”
That “and” is doing the work. Either step alone fails.
So the first question on any repeat mold job is where the water comes from. Roof, plumbing, condensation, crawl space or humidity.
Until you can answer that, you are cleaning on a schedule rather than fixing anything.
When Does Mold Need Professional Removal?
Some mold is genuinely a household chore. The CDC’s guidance covers cleaning hard surfaces with household products, soap and water, or a diluted bleach solution.
Call someone when it goes past that. The first trigger is extent.
A large area, or growth in more than one room, is not a sponge job. Neither is anything inside the structure.
The second trigger is location. Mold in drywall, insulation, subfloor or HVAC ductwork is not reachable by cleaning.
The third is the water. If the mold followed a sewage backup or flood water, the water itself changes the job.
The fourth is who lives there. Anyone in the four CDC risk groups is a reason to be less casual.
The fifth is history. If you have cleaned the same spot twice, the source has never been found.
Professional work runs in an order that matters. Find the moisture, map the extent, seal the area, remove what cannot be saved, clean, then fix the source.
The sealing comes before the cleaning. Disturbing growth without containment spreads spores into rooms that were fine, which is worse than leaving it alone.
How Do You Stop Black Mold and Other Mold Growing Back?
Control the water and you control the mold. Everything else is detail.
Keep indoor humidity down. The CDC says as low as you can, no higher than 50 percent, all day long.
A dehumidifier does that in a Charlotte summer. So does an air conditioner that is sized right for the house.
Fix leaks when they are small. A slow drip that gets ignored is exactly the “constant moisture” Stachybotrys needs.
Run extractor fans in bathrooms and kitchens, and make sure they vent outside rather than into an attic.
Dry anything that gets wet within 24 to 48 hours. That is the EPA’s window, and hitting it usually means no mold at all.
That applies after any water damage restoration job. Speed is the prevention.
Check the crawl space once a year. It is under everything and nobody looks.
After a storm, check the places storm water could have reached. Wet insulation is invisible from inside the room.
